Fruit Dip Ingredients

For the Dip
8 oz cream cheese – soften it to ensure a smooth blend with the marshmallow fluff.
1 cup marshmallow fluff – adds a sweet, fluffy texture you won’t resist!
1 tsp pure vanilla extract – enhances the flavor, making your fruit dip extra delightful.
½ cup full-fat sour cream – gives a creamy richness that balances the sweetness perfectly.

For Dipping
Fresh fruits – select your favorites like strawberries, apples, or pineapple for a vibrant presentation!

How to Make Fruit Dip

  1. Gather Ingredients: Start by ensuring all your ingredients are at room temperature to make the mixing process easier and more effective.

  2. Mix Dip Base: In a large mixing bowl, combine the softened cream cheese and marshmallow fluff. Use an electric mixer on low speed for about 2 minutes until the mixture is smooth and creamy.

  3. Add Flavor: Pour in the pure vanilla extract and full-fat sour cream. Mix again until everything is well combined and the dip has a luscious texture.

  4. Chill: Cover the bowl with plastic wrap and refrigerate the dip for at least 30 minutes. This will allow the flavors to meld beautifully, enhancing your fruit dip!

  5. Serve: When ready, remove the dip from the fridge and present it chilled. Arrange an artistic display of your favorite fresh fruits around the dip for a welcoming presentation.

Optional: Garnish with a sprinkle of graham cracker crumbs for extra texture and fun!

How to Store and Freeze Fruit Dip

Fridge: Keep your Fruit Dip in an airtight container for up to 3 days to maintain its freshness and flavor.

Freezer: For longer storage, freeze the dip in a sealed container for up to 2 months. Thaw overnight in the fridge before serving.

Reheating: While this dip is best served cold, if it’s been frozen, allow it to chill completely in the fridge after thawing for the best texture.

Fruit Dip Variations

Customize this creamy delight to suit your taste buds or dietary needs!

  • Dairy-Free: Use plant-based cream cheese and coconut yogurt to create a luscious vegan alternative that everyone can enjoy.
  • Chocolate Lover’s Delight: Stir in a few tablespoons of chocolate syrup or cocoa powder for a rich, chocolatey twist that will make your dip extra indulgent!
  • Nutty Crunch: Add finely chopped nuts like almonds or pecans for a delightful crunch that contrasts beautifully with the smooth dip.
  • Zesty Citrus: Incorporate a bit of orange or lemon zest to brighten the flavors, adding a refreshing zing to your dip.
  • Cinnamon Sugar: Mix in a teaspoon of cinnamon and a dash of sugar for a cozy fall flavor, perfect for dipping apples and pears!
  • Spicy Kick: Add a pinch of cayenne or a dash of hot sauce for a surprising heat that pairs surprisingly well with sweet fruit.
  • Berry Bliss: Blend in pureed berries like strawberries or raspberries for a fruity burst that not only tastes amazing but also enhances the color of the dip.
  • Maple-Infused: Swap out regular sugar with maple syrup for a deeper, more complex sweetness that adds a lovely flavor dimension.

Fruit Dip Recipe FAQs

How do I choose ripe fruits for dipping?
Absolutely! When selecting fruits, look for those that are firm and vibrant in color. Strawberries should have a deep red hue with bright green leaves, while apples should feel crisp and have smooth skin. Pineapples should have a sweet aroma and give slightly when pressed.

How should I store leftover Fruit Dip?
Very! Store your Fruit Dip in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. This will keep it fresh and delicious, ready for your next snack craving. Ensure it’s tightly sealed to prevent any odors from the fridge affecting its taste.

Can I freeze Fruit Dip for later?
Absolutely! To freeze, place the dip in a sealed container, leaving a little space at the top as it may expand. It can be frozen for up to 2 months. Thaw it in the fridge overnight before serving, and give it a good stir for the best consistency.

What can I do if my Fruit Dip is too sweet?
If you find your Fruit Dip overly sweet, try adding a squeeze of fresh lemon juice or a spoonful of plain yogurt to balance the flavors. Start with a small amount, mix well, and taste until it reaches your desired sweetness level.

Is this Fruit Dip safe for all dietary needs?
Great question! This dip contains cream cheese and sour cream, making it not suitable for those with dairy allergies. However, you can replace these with dairy-free alternatives, like cashew cream or coconut yogurt, to make it allergy-friendly. Always consult with a dietary expert if uncertain.

How long before serving should I make the Fruit Dip?
I recommend chilling the dip for at least 30 minutes before serving. However, making it a few hours or even the night before can enhance the flavors as they meld together beautifully. Just keep it covered in the fridge until you’re ready to serve!
